Job Description:

The Systems Administrator is responsible for the maintenance and administration of the company's core IT systems, including on-premises and cloud infrastructure services, network devices, and enterprise applications. The Systems Administrator contributes significantly to the company’s cloud journey, ensuring scalability, security, and efficient integration with existing systems.
  • Administer Azure/M365 governance, Entra, SIEM, resource groups, and licensing.
  • Manage network infrastructure, conference rooms, DHCP, DNS, SD-WAN, Wi-Fi, VLANs, and ZTNA.
  • Circuit Management – Procure, manage, and monitor data circuits for offices and jobsites.
  • Endpoint Management – Patch management, Intune device management, and PIM.
  • Administer and maintain enterprise applications, including SaaS platforms, cloud file services, and Intune application/package management.
  • Administer productivity platforms including SharePoint, Teams, and Google Workspace.
  • Work with IT teams and end users to ensure effective application configuration, deployment, maintenance, and testing.
  • Create and maintain network diagrams, data flow diagrams, and system architecture documentation.
  • Support cybersecurity reviews, audits, remediation, and defense-in-depth initiatives.
  • Work with vendors to troubleshoot and resolve technical issues.
  • Perform other duties as assigned in support of the position and team objectives.

What We Do

Fortis Construction, Inc. is an employee-owned general contractor headquartered in Portland, Oregon. It delivers complex building projects across data centers, science and technology, commercial, healthcare, and education markets. The company emphasizes collaborative project teams, care, trust, and long-term client relationships, operating from offices in Oregon and Utah and serving projects in multiple states and globally with a workforce of more than 600 employees.
